The Rolling Stones - many records, but especially Satanic Majestys Request.

A side note - I'm not sure if it's accurate to say that The Sex Pistols made Never Mind The Bollocks under the influence of heroin, as it is highly doubtful that Sid Vicious actually played anything on that album at all - I believe all the bass parts were dubbed in by the guitar player. I do imagine that a large amount of alcohol was involved.
